Two Students Receive Rhodes Scholarships

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Kenneth Keniston '51, of Ann Arbor, Michigan, and Eliot House, and John L. Moore '51, of West Palm Beach, Florida, and Eliot House, have received Rhodes Scholarships.

The awards, which entitle the winners to at least two years of study at Oxford University in England, were announced yesterday by Frank Aydelotte, American Secretary to the Rhodes Committee.

A total of 32 awards were made this year. Other winners include four from Yale and three from Princeton.
